Families of Students with Disabilities in NYC:  Notice of Public Hearing on Impartial Hearing Appeals

6/20/2014

 
Under federal special education law, if you have an impartial hearing and either side does not agree with the hearing officer’s decision, there is a right to appeal to the State Review Office, which is under the New York State Education Department (NYSED).  NYSED  is generally required to issue a decision in response to that appeal within 30 days. NYSED is not in compliance with this timeline and has asked the U.S. Department of Education to give them three years to fix the problem.  
The U.S. Department of Education will be holding a hearing to gather input from the public on whether to grant this request. Parents of students with disabilities, school staff, service providers, and other stakeholders are invited to testify regarding NYSED's ability to come into compliance with the 30-day timeline for deciding impartial hearing appeals. 
WHEN:  Wednesday, July 16, 1:00 pm-3:00 pm and 6:00 pm-8:00 pm
WHERE: 1411 Broadway, Regents Room 10th Floor, New York, NY
If you are considering giving testimony or attending the hearing, it is important that you read the information and instructions in the full notice of public hearing from the U.S. Department of Education, available in English and Spanish.
